Hon. Thérèse Wiley Dancks
Thérèse Wiley Dancks is a United States Magistrate Judge for the Northern District of New York. At the time of her
appointment in February of 2012, she was a founding partner in the law firm of Gale & Dancks, LLC, where her
practice centered on civil litigation and trial work. She was associated with the law firm of Mackenzie Hughes, LLP
from 1991 to 1997. Judge Dancks graduated magna cum laude from LeMoyne College in 1985 and earned her J.D.
degree cum laude from Syracuse University College of Law in 1991.
Judge Dancks is a past president of the Central New York Women's Bar Association and established the organization's
award winning Domestic Violence Legal Assistance Clinic during her term. She is a past director of the Onondaga
County Bar Association and has been a board member of several charitable and community organizations. She served
as Chairwoman of the Board of Directors of the Hiscock Legal Aid Society and the Secretary of the Board of Directors of
St. Elizabeth College of Nursing. She has co-authored articles for the Syracuse Law Review and she frequently lectures
for educational institutions, professional organizations and bar associations.
